Private Well Water Testing in Maryland
County-by-county USGS area-risk estimates for private wells across Maryland โ arsenic exceedance probability and private-well population โ plus how to test your own well at a Maryland-certified laboratory.
Maryland private-well risk summary
Counties covered
24
Maryland counties with modeled risk data.
People on private wells
area estimate732,360
estimated across covered Maryland counties.
Average arsenic risk
area estimate4%
average modeled chance a well exceeds 10 ยตg/L arsenic across covered counties.
Maryland counties
- Anne Arundel County4%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)88,042 people on private wells
- Frederick County3%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)59,532 people on private wells
- Carroll County3%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)58,743 people on private wells
- Baltimore County3%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)58,022 people on private wells
- Harford County3%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)55,167 people on private wells
- St. Mary's County6%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)40,588 people on private wells
- Cecil County3%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)36,454 people on private wells
- Charles County4%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)34,424 people on private wells
- Wicomico County2%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)34,406 people on private wells
- Montgomery County4%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)32,154 people on private wells
- Washington County3%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)26,540 people on private wells
- Queen Anne's County4%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)26,474 people on private wells
- Calvert County4%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)26,417 people on private wells
- Howard County4%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)24,066 people on private wells
- Caroline County3%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)20,911 people on private wells
- Garrett County4%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)16,658 people on private wells
- Talbot County5%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)15,395 people on private wells
- Worcester County4%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)15,394 people on private wells
- Somerset County5%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)13,810 people on private wells
- Prince George's County2%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)13,354 people on private wells
- Dorchester County5%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)13,122 people on private wells
- Allegany County3%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)12,871 people on private wells
- Kent County4%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)9,171 people on private wells
- Baltimore city3% arsenic exceedance (area estimate)645 people on private wells

These figures are USGS area estimates: statistical groundwater models describing how likely elevated contaminant levels are across a county. They are not designed to predict the concentration in any single well. Only testing your own well reveals its water quality.
